Transaction 905edba79e5b289bec4dbeb3c025d84270bc08e7e4ede1fee83e22b8b2381e43

1 Input
2 Outputs
  • 905edba79e5b289bec4dbeb3c025d84270bc08e7e4ede1fee83e22b8b2381e43:0
  • value  481418211
    address  373eM6aQqwMWDTWd4VehzuLbj2V7GWdVYx
  • 905edba79e5b289bec4dbeb3c025d84270bc08e7e4ede1fee83e22b8b2381e43:1
  • value  152900000
    address  1HM1t2s2D6ygoQqtSrVinFrTsTvTRrMpL4